The Honda CR-V, often referred to simply as the CR-V, is a popular compact SUV renowned for its reliability and practicality. Manufactured by Honda since 1995, the CR-V has become a staple in the crossover segment, known for its spacious interior and efficient performance. The 2023 model continues this tradition, featuring advanced safety systems, modern technology, and a reputation for durability. Honda, a Japanese automaker with a long history of innovation, has consistently refined the CR-V to meet evolving driver needs. Its core features include a versatile cargo space, fuel-efficient engines, and a comfortable ride, making it a preferred choice for families and urban commuters alike.
